From: Namjae Jeon Date: Fri, 27 Aug 2021 01:18:05 +0000 (+0900) Subject: ksmbd: fix __write_overflow warning in ndr_read_string X-Git-Tag: baikal/mips/sdk5.9~10261^2 X-Git-Url: https://git.baikalelectronics.ru/sdk/?a=commitdiff_plain;h=b715bd75a5fd36d6f80776c06a2def00240d064f;p=kernel.git ksmbd: fix __write_overflow warning in ndr_read_string Dan reported __write_overflow warning in ndr_read_string. CC [M] fs/ksmbd/ndr.o In file included from ./include/linux/string.h:253, from ./include/linux/bitmap.h:11, from ./include/linux/cpumask.h:12, from ./arch/x86/include/asm/cpumask.h:5, from ./arch/x86/include/asm/msr.h:11, from ./arch/x86/include/asm/processor.h:22, from ./arch/x86/include/asm/cpufeature.h:5, from ./arch/x86/include/asm/thread_info.h:53, from ./include/linux/thread_info.h:60, from ./arch/x86/include/asm/preempt.h:7, from ./include/linux/preempt.h:78, from ./include/linux/spinlock.h:55, from ./include/linux/wait.h:9, from ./include/linux/wait_bit.h:8, from ./include/linux/fs.h:6, from fs/ksmbd/ndr.c:7: In function memcpy, inlined from ndr_read_string at fs/ksmbd/ndr.c:86:2, inlined from ndr_decode_dos_attr at fs/ksmbd/ndr.c:167:2: ./include/linux/fortify-string.h:219:4: error: call to __write_overflow declared with attribute error: detected write beyond size of object __write_overflow(); ^~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~ This seems to be a false alarm because hex_attr size is always smaller than n->length. This patch fix this warning by allocation hex_attr with n->length.
